Cushioning
Heel stack
The heel measures 15.7 mm in stack height, which is more than most sprint spikes that typically stay closer to the ground.
We found this extra height particularly useful for athletes who occasionally lose form and strike farther back, especially during those lactic-acid-filled 400m or 800m races.

Forefoot stack
The forefoot measures 17.7 mm, just 2.3 mm under the 20-mm limit imposed by World Athletics after the Paris 2024 Olympics. By the way, there's almost zero foam here—it's made up entirely of the insole, plate, and Air Zoom units.

Drop
After these two measurements, we found the classic negative-drop design typical of elite sprint spikes, with a -2.0 mm difference.
This aggressive setup promotes powerful forefoot striking—we tested it and can confirm that it truly does!

Midsole softness
As we mentioned earlier, there's no foam in the forefoot, but red nike has included its premium ZoomX foam in the heel—the same material found in models like the Vaporfly 3.

We tested this foam and found it firmer than other versions of ZoomX, scoring 23.3 HA in our Shore A durometer. This makes sense given the Maxfly’s thin layer, designed to keep the shoe lightweight and close to the ground.

Stability
Torsional rigidity
It’s not just stiff from a longitudinal perspective—torsionally, it’s just as firm. We tested it thoroughly and gave it a perfect 5/5 on our scale, the highest possible score.
In our tests, we found that this impressive stiffness ensures the Maxfly 2 maintains incredible stability.

Midsole width - heel
The heel has been modified to be wider, and it’s definitely a positive change for many track warriors. One complaint from some sprinters was that those who don’t strike with full-forefoot technique found the OG Maxfly somewhat unstable.
The difference is clear, as it increases from 59.2 mm to 66.7 mm. Of course, this adds a bit of weight, but for many sprinters, this is a worthwhile trade-off.

Flexibility / Stiffness
Did we say "stiffening agent"? Well, stiff it certainly is.
With a 54.6N result in our 90-degree test, get ready for a serious ride for your calves and tendons—this Maxfly 2 is tough to bend. And that’s exactly what you want in a carbon-plated, high-performance sprint spike.

Weight
One of the disappointments with this update is the increase in weight. The Maxfly 2 now weighs 6.4 oz or 181g, up from 6.0 oz or 169g in its predecessor.
Is this a dealbreaker? We don’t think so. In our view, differences of 5-10g between pairs are common due to manufacturing variations. Plus, a sub-1 oz increase is barely noticeable in terms of performance. But yeah, it’s still not ideal.

Breathability
Those looking for breathability improvements in the Maxfly 2 might be a bit let down. We found it performed below expectations, earning only a 3/5 in our smoke test—matching its predecessor. Using a light, we quickly understood why the ventilation falls short. red nike opted for a more structured, thicker upper to ensure a tight, race-ready fit, and we get it—when sprinting 100m or 200m, ventilation takes a back seat.
It wasn’t until we examined it under the microscope that we fully grasped the issue.
The Flyweave upper looks stunning in this white (Bowerman Prototype) colorway, but it has little space for air to escape. As simple as that.
The upper does offer some stretch and solid padding through the heel. Overall, it’s a good design—just not the top choice for runners who prioritise breathability over other features.

Pins
Nike has reduced the number of pins from the original Maxfly’s 7-pin setup to six. In our experience, this change has been positive—it went completely unnoticed in terms of traction thanks to the new outsole.

Tongue padding
When we reviewed the original Maxfly in the lab, we recommended trimming down the tongue padding, as the 3.9 mm thickness felt excessive for a performance spike. And red nike? Well, they didn’t quite listen.

Instead, they increased the padding to a hefty 5.6 mm—surpassing not only red nike racing shoes, but even many daily trainers like the ASICS Novablast 4. While this offers top-tier protection for your instep and allows you to cinch the laces securely, we think it's simply too much.
